Overview:

This role will act as a technology expert for Polyester product family.  He or she will provide technology recommendations and guidance to other teams within Celanese such as the business management, stewardship, manufacturing, quality and others to achieve business goals and to make business decisions.   Additionally, this role will have product development responsibilities.

Responsibilities:

  • The individual will maintain internal product release criteria in line with manufacturing capabilities and customer requirements for commercial products and new products under development.
  • The individual will provide technical support of business-critical manufacturing and supply issues to internal and external customers.
  • He or she will be a steward of product data quality, communication and enable connections of product attributes to new customers and applications.
  • The individual will take on development of new polyesters products as needed.
